Donald Wingfield Smith, born on May 5, 1944, in Richmond, Virginia, passed on October 20, 2025, at his home in Arlington, Virginia.  He was 81.  He was a distinguished attorney known for his expertise in investment management and mutual fund law.  He was a partner at K&L Gates for over 47 years, where he formed enduring friendships with colleagues from all over the world.

He graduated from St. Christopher’s School in Richmond in 1962, pursued an undergraduate degree in History at Yale University, graduating in 1966, and further advanced his education with a Masters in Foreign Affairs from the University of Virginia in 1969.  He culminated his academic pursuits with a law degree from the University of Virginia School of Law, graduating in 1978.

Donald was an avid reader, film buff, and bird watcher.

He is survived by his cherished family: wife Catherine Smith; daughters Caroline Smith and Stephanie Jordan-Smith, and son-in-law, Matthew Jordan.  He is preceded in death by his father, Dr. Leroy Smith, his mother, Dorothy Odle Smith, and his brother, Lee Smith.

In lieu of flowers, donations in Donald’s honor may be made to the Arlington Free Clinic.
